Diving Deep into Fever Causes and Treatments
Viral Infections: Caused by various viruses. Symptoms include fatigue, body ache, and mild to moderate fever. Treatment focuses on symptom relief.
Bacterial Infections: Often lead to higher fevers. Symptoms can be more severe, requiring antibiotics for treatment.
Inflammatory Conditions: Diseases like rheumatoid arthritis can cause fever. Treatment involves reducing inflammation.
